Initiated in response to growing concerns over frequent and substantial premium hikes, the regulators' review aims to ensure that such increases align with policy terms and meet reasonable policyholder expectations. The latest findings indicate that while there have been improvements in re-rating practices, marketing materials, and product governance, efforts to mitigate premium volatility through product design are still in the early stages.
Given the recent implementation of these measures, it is premature to fully evaluate their effectiveness in reducing the frequency and magnitude of premium increases. Both ASIC and APRA have committed to ongoing engagement with individual life insurers to identify areas requiring further enhancement.
